White Boxer vs American Bulldog

These are similar looking dogs, and could easily misidentify for an unfamiliar person. The countries of origin, body sizes, and many physical characteristics are different between white boxers and American bulldogs. All those important characteristics about them and the differences are discussed in this article.

White Boxer

White boxers (also known as Boxer, German Boxer, Deutscher Boxer, and German Bulldog) originated in Germany. However, white boxers have white colour in more than two thirds of their body, and they represent about 20 – 25% of all the boxers. The appearance of the white boxer is same as normal boxer, other than the coat. There are no albinos or very rare. Boxers are shorthaired dogs with smooth coats. They have a characteristic short snout, and their nostrils lie higher to the tip of the muzzle. Their lower jaw protrudes beyond the upper jaw and bends slightly upwards. Usually, they are tail-docked and ear-cropped dogs. A well-developed adult weighs around 30 to 32 kilograms, and the height at withers measures around 53 to 63 centimetres. Usually, males grow slightly taller and heavier than females. However, white boxers are more prone to skin cancers and 18% of them are born deaf. These congenital problems of white boxers are considered as a disqualification for breeding. However, they are faithful and very loyal to the owner family but distrustful of strangers. One tile litter size is about 6 – 8 pups and their lifespan averages around 10 years.

American Bulldog

American bulldog is one of the bulldog breeds with a medium sized body originated in the United States. There are three types of them known as Classic, Standard, and Hybrid. Usually, their body weights vary from 25 to 55 kilograms and the height at withers ranges from 50 to 70 centimetres. They are strong looking dogs with powerful jaws, large head, and prominent musculature. Their short coat is smooth, with brown, black, or fawn colour patches on a white background, but the standard type does not bear prominent dark colour patches. They have a short muzzle, but drooping of the skin is not common. However, American bulldogs have usually flapped ears but they can suddenly erect them in an excited situation. They are social and active with their owners, and their average lifespan is from 10 to 15 years. They need a large space to exercise, and are good for the houses with gardens. Their litter size could vary within seven and fourteen pups at a time from one mother, and people breed them for working purposes mainly, but they are popular pets as well.

What is the difference between White Boxer and American Bulldog?

· These two different breeds originated in two countries. American bulldog originated in the United States, while the country of origin for white boxer was Germany.

· American bulldog is heavier and large than white boxers.

· Neck is wider in American bulldog than in boxer.

· American bulldogs have wider shoulders, stronger musculature, and stronger arms compared to boxers.

· Usually, boxers are ear-cropped and tail-docked breeds, but not American bulldogs.

· Boxers have a shorter but prominent snout compared to American bulldog.

· It is a protruded lower jaw in boxers, but not in American bulldog.

· White boxers are more prone to some of the congenital diseases, but not the American bulldogs.

· American bulldogs have a longer lifespan and a larger litter size compared to white boxers.
